Experience

Private Philanthropy

Marketing & Public Relations

Community Volunteer

Involved with and knowledge of all facets of grantmaking, serving as a senior program officer, grants administrator, and consultant to private grantmaking foundations, pursuant to years of work in development and communications

Managed significant marketing and public relations programs in food industry and publishing. Work included major restaurant openings and trade show exhibits. 

Many years of commitment to myriad civic, cultural, education and health care organizations. Activities have included board memberships, precinct work for passage of local propositions, involvement in elementary, intermediate, and high schools
